打倒所有的面试题
1. 计算机网络概念
2. 衡量计算机网络的性能的指标
3. OSI参考模型
4. 谈下你对五层网络协议体系结构的理解
5. 物理层有啥用
6. 光纤宽带上网是以什么样的形式传输数据呢
7. 物理层设备中继器
8. 物理媒介
9. 数据链路层是干什么的?
10. 数据链路层的主要功能
11. 数据链路常用的协议
12. 以太网的帧格式
13. 以太网的特点
14. 以太网的拓扑结构
15. 链路层的设备
16. 网络层概念
17. 网络传输方式
18. 分组交换
19. 电路交换
20. 报文交换
21. 分组交换和电路交换的对比
22. 分组交换网的时延、丢包和吞吐量
23. 单播、广播、多播和任播
24. 数据报
25. 数据报格式
26. IP分片
27. ip地址分类
28. 网络地址转换
29. 子网划分和子网掩码
30. 如何划分超网?
31. ARP协议
32. DHCP协议
33. ICMP协议
34. 简述一下 ping 的原理?
35. 什么是 Traceroute ?
36. RIP协议
37. OSPF
38. BGP
39. 网络设备路由器简介
40. UDP 的主要特点是什么?
41. UDP首部
42. TCP的主要特点是什么?
43. TCP 和 UDP 的区别?
44. TCP 和 UDP 分别对应的常见应用层协议有哪些?
45. TCP建立连接
46. 为什么两次握手不可以呢?
47. 为什么不需要四次握手?
48. Server 端收到 Client 端的 SYN 后,为什么还要传回 SYN?
49. 传了 SYN,为什么还要传 ACK?
50. TCP释放连接
51. CLOSE-WAIT和TIME-WAIT存在的意义?
52. 为什么 TIME-WAIT 状态必须等待 2MSL 的时间呢?
53. 为什么第二次跟第三次不能合并, 第二次和第三次之间的等待是什么?
54. 保活计时器的作用?
55. TCP 协议是如何保证可靠传输的?
56. 谈谈你对停止等待协议的理解?
57. 谈谈你对 ARQ 协议的理解?
58. 谈谈你对滑动窗口的了解?
59. 谈下你对流量控制的理解?
60. 谈下你对 TCP 拥塞控制的理解?使用了哪些算法?
61. 什么是粘包?
62. TCP 黏包是怎么产生的?
63. 怎么解决拆包和粘包?
64. 应用层有啥用?
65. 应用层常见的模型
66. 短链接和长链接
67. 比较http 0.9和http 1.0
68. 关于http1.1以及http2
69. HTTP的几种请求方法用途
70. 浏览器输入URL并回车的过程以及相关协议,DNS查询
71. 过程。
72. 谈下你对 HTTP 长连接和短连接的理解?分别应用于哪些场景?
73. 你对 HTTP 状态码有了解吗?
74. HTTP 状态码 301 和 302 代表的是什么?有什么区别?
75. 说下 GET 和 POST 的区别?
76. 谈谈你对域名缓存的了解?
77. HTTP 和 HTTPS 的区别?
78. HTTPS 的优缺点?
79. web性能优化技术(减少客户端网络延迟和优化页面渲染性能来提升web性能)
80. 如何进行网站性能优化
81. http-数据压缩
82. http-分块传输
83. http-范围请求
84. http-多段数据
85. 说一说cookies,sessionStorage 和 localStorage 的区别?
86. 为什么说利用多个域名来存储网站资源会更有效?
87. http2.0的内容
88. http2-幕后
89. 浏览器生成http请求消息
90. 了解一下http-http3.0
91. 了解一下DNS
92. URI统一资源标识符
93. HTTPS 的工作过程?
94. 什么是单向认证、双向认证?
95. 说说HTTP报文的组成部分
96. 对HTTP代理的理解
97. HTTP特点以及缺点
98. 重定向和转发区别
99. Session、Cookie和Token的区别
100. 什么是cookie
101. 什么是session
102. cookie与session区别
103. 什么是Token
104. session与token区别
105. https的对称加密,非对称加密,混
106. 合加密,CA认证
107. HTTPS安全加密通道原理分析
108. HTTPS 握手会影响性能么?
109. HTTP、TCP、Socket 的关系是什么?
110. 什么是数字签名?
111. 什么是数字证书?
112. 什么是对称加密和非对称加密?
113. OPTION是干啥的?举个用到OPTION的例子?
114. FTP协议
115. WebSocket
116. WebSocket连接保持+心跳
117. 跨站脚本攻击(XSS)
118. 存储型XSS
119. 反射型XSS
120. DOM型XSS
121. XSS漏洞预防策略
122. 内容安全策略
123. 跨站点请求伪造(CSRF)
124. 点击劫持
125. URL跳转漏洞
126. 会话(Session)劫持
127. 会话固定(Session fixation)
128. Session保持攻击
129. SQL盲注
130. DDOS攻击
131. CDN工作原理
132. 通过CDN获取缓存内容的过程
133. Reactor和Proactor区别
134. select、poll、epoll的区别?
这是链接:https://lvxueyang.vip/post/e255a10a.html
#学习路径#
2. 衡量计算机网络的性能的指标
3. OSI参考模型
4. 谈下你对五层网络协议体系结构的理解
5. 物理层有啥用
6. 光纤宽带上网是以什么样的形式传输数据呢
7. 物理层设备中继器
8. 物理媒介
9. 数据链路层是干什么的?
10. 数据链路层的主要功能
11. 数据链路常用的协议
12. 以太网的帧格式
13. 以太网的特点
14. 以太网的拓扑结构
15. 链路层的设备
16. 网络层概念
17. 网络传输方式
18. 分组交换
19. 电路交换
20. 报文交换
21. 分组交换和电路交换的对比
22. 分组交换网的时延、丢包和吞吐量
23. 单播、广播、多播和任播
24. 数据报
25. 数据报格式
26. IP分片
27. ip地址分类
28. 网络地址转换
29. 子网划分和子网掩码
30. 如何划分超网?
31. ARP协议
32. DHCP协议
33. ICMP协议
34. 简述一下 ping 的原理?
35. 什么是 Traceroute ?
36. RIP协议
37. OSPF
38. BGP
39. 网络设备路由器简介
40. UDP 的主要特点是什么?
41. UDP首部
42. TCP的主要特点是什么?
43. TCP 和 UDP 的区别?
44. TCP 和 UDP 分别对应的常见应用层协议有哪些?
45. TCP建立连接
46. 为什么两次握手不可以呢?
47. 为什么不需要四次握手?
48. Server 端收到 Client 端的 SYN 后,为什么还要传回 SYN?
49. 传了 SYN,为什么还要传 ACK?
50. TCP释放连接
51. CLOSE-WAIT和TIME-WAIT存在的意义?
52. 为什么 TIME-WAIT 状态必须等待 2MSL 的时间呢?
53. 为什么第二次跟第三次不能合并, 第二次和第三次之间的等待是什么?
54. 保活计时器的作用?
55. TCP 协议是如何保证可靠传输的?
56. 谈谈你对停止等待协议的理解?
57. 谈谈你对 ARQ 协议的理解?
58. 谈谈你对滑动窗口的了解?
59. 谈下你对流量控制的理解?
60. 谈下你对 TCP 拥塞控制的理解?使用了哪些算法?
61. 什么是粘包?
62. TCP 黏包是怎么产生的?
63. 怎么解决拆包和粘包?
64. 应用层有啥用?
65. 应用层常见的模型
66. 短链接和长链接
67. 比较http 0.9和http 1.0
68. 关于http1.1以及http2
69. HTTP的几种请求方法用途
70. 浏览器输入URL并回车的过程以及相关协议,DNS查询
71. 过程。
72. 谈下你对 HTTP 长连接和短连接的理解?分别应用于哪些场景?
73. 你对 HTTP 状态码有了解吗?
74. HTTP 状态码 301 和 302 代表的是什么?有什么区别?
75. 说下 GET 和 POST 的区别?
76. 谈谈你对域名缓存的了解?
77. HTTP 和 HTTPS 的区别?
78. HTTPS 的优缺点?
79. web性能优化技术(减少客户端网络延迟和优化页面渲染性能来提升web性能)
80. 如何进行网站性能优化
81. http-数据压缩
82. http-分块传输
83. http-范围请求
84. http-多段数据
85. 说一说cookies,sessionStorage 和 localStorage 的区别?
86. 为什么说利用多个域名来存储网站资源会更有效?
87. http2.0的内容
88. http2-幕后
89. 浏览器生成http请求消息
90. 了解一下http-http3.0
91. 了解一下DNS
92. URI统一资源标识符
93. HTTPS 的工作过程?
94. 什么是单向认证、双向认证?
95. 说说HTTP报文的组成部分
96. 对HTTP代理的理解
97. HTTP特点以及缺点
98. 重定向和转发区别
99. Session、Cookie和Token的区别
100. 什么是cookie
101. 什么是session
102. cookie与session区别
103. 什么是Token
104. session与token区别
105. https的对称加密,非对称加密,混
106. 合加密,CA认证
107. HTTPS安全加密通道原理分析
108. HTTPS 握手会影响性能么?
109. HTTP、TCP、Socket 的关系是什么?
110. 什么是数字签名?
111. 什么是数字证书?
112. 什么是对称加密和非对称加密?
113. OPTION是干啥的?举个用到OPTION的例子?
114. FTP协议
115. WebSocket
116. WebSocket连接保持+心跳
117. 跨站脚本攻击(XSS)
118. 存储型XSS
119. 反射型XSS
120. DOM型XSS
121. XSS漏洞预防策略
122. 内容安全策略
123. 跨站点请求伪造(CSRF)
124. 点击劫持
125. URL跳转漏洞
126. 会话(Session)劫持
127. 会话固定(Session fixation)
128. Session保持攻击
129. SQL盲注
130. DDOS攻击
131. CDN工作原理
132. 通过CDN获取缓存内容的过程
133. Reactor和Proactor区别
134. select、poll、epoll的区别?
这是链接:https://lvxueyang.vip/post/e255a10a.html
#学习路径#